A flexible fuel hose is packaged inside the generator set.
The section of flexible fuel hose supplied with the generator set must be used between the
engine's fuel system and fuel supply line to protect the fuel system from damage caused by
vibration, expansion and contraction. The fuel hose must be installed according to all applicable
codes and standards.
Connect it between the 3/4 NPT fitting on the generator set and the fuel supply line.

3.8.2 Fuel Line Connections (Model 14GSBB-6716B Only)
The factory installed, UL approved valve must be removed and an Australian Gas Association
(AGA) approved shutoff valve must be installed prior to generator set installation in Australia or
New Zealand. Adaptation from NPT to BSPT may be required, depending on the valve used.
The maximum amperage of the valve selected must be less than 1.0 amp at 12 VDC.
3.8.3 Natural Gas Fuel System
The generator set requires an adequate fuel supply to operate correctly at full load. The length
of the fuel supply pipe from the gas service entrance to the generator set must be known to
determine the correct fuel pipe size. Refer to the Natural Gas Pipe Capacity - Cubic Feet of Gas
Per Hour table, located within the Natural Gas Supply Line Size section of this manual to find
the fuel supply requirement for your generator set. The Pipe must be a minimum of schedule 40
subject to the authority having jurisdiction.
